The Science Behind Natural Light and Well-Being
Natural light has a significant impact on boosting human well-being, as studies show that exposure to natural sunlight can improve mood and cognitive function. Studies confirm that natural light affects the body's production of serotonin, a hormone associated with happiness and concentration. Greater exposure may result in a decrease in feelings of depression and anxiety, encouraging a more optimistic state of mind.
Furthermore, sunlight regulates the body's circadian rhythms, which are vital for maintaining healthy sleep patterns. Adequate sleep, in turn, enhances overall physical well-being and emotional resilience.
In both professional and residential settings, access to natural light has been associated with greater productivity and innovative thinking, as workers and residents feel more inspired and driven. The environment created by natural light can also improve interpersonal connections, promoting a sense of community and connection. Ultimately, the incorporation of natural light in everyday spaces plays a vital role in promoting health and elevating the standard of living.

Select Appropriate Glass Type
Picking the correct glass type for rooflight installations significantly impacts both aesthetics and functionality. Several choices, such as triple-glazed, double-glazed, and laminated glass, deliver specific advantages. Double-glazed glass offers superior insulation and minimises heat loss, while triple-glazed glass boosts thermal performance, making it well-suited for cold climates. Laminated glass, in contrast, delivers added security and sound insulation, which is beneficial in urban areas.
Furthermore, selecting low-emissivity (Low-E) glass can limit glare and UV radiation, safeguarding interior spaces from fading. Consideration of safety standards, as well as the glass's ability to endure impact or severe weather conditions, is also essential. At the end of the day, selecting the suitable type of glass ensures that rooflight units address specific requirements while improving overall comfort and visual appeal.
Typical Challenges and Remedies for Rooflight Installations
Even though rooflight installations deliver notable benefits, including improved natural light and greater energy efficiency, certain issues may emerge throughout the process. One common issue is the risk of leaks, commonly resulting from poor installation or inadequate sealing techniques. To address this, engaging skilled professionals and sourcing premium materials is strongly recommended.
A further consideration is thermal buildup during the warmer months, which can cause elevated energy bills for cooling. This can be addressed by selecting energy-efficient glazing options or incorporating external shade installations.
In addition, property owners may have concerns about the integrity of their roof structure. Confirming that the roof structure can handle the added weight of rooflights is vital, often necessitating advice from a structural engineer.
Lastly, concerns about privacy may surface when rooflights are positioned above neighboring properties. Thoughtfully situating rooflights or selecting frosted glass can minimize this concern. By proactively tackling these issues, households can take advantage of the maximum advantages of installing rooflights.

Routine Cleaning Schedule
A consistent cleaning schedule is essential for maintaining the performance and transparency of rooflights. Routine maintenance not only improves the visual appearance but also ensures optimal natural light transmission. Dust, pollutants, and organic matter can collect over time, hindering light flow and potentially compromising the rooflight structure. Rooflights should ideally be cleaned a minimum of twice annually, with extra attention following harsh weather conditions. Using a soft cloth and a mild, non-abrasive cleaner can effectively remove grime without scratching the surface. Property owners ought to monitor the surrounding environment to ensure that vegetation or other obstacles do not impede light flow. Following a consistent maintenance schedule will extend the longevity of rooflights and sustain their effectiveness in brightening indoor areas.
Examine Seals Routinely
Regular cleaning helps maintain rooflights, but another essential aspect is the periodic inspection of seals. Seals play a crucial role in keeping water out and maintaining energy efficiency. Over time, environmental factors can cause seals to degrade, leading to leaks and increased energy costs. It is advisable to inspect the seals at least twice a year, particularly after severe weather events. Any indications of deterioration, including cracks or gaps, must be dealt with quickly to prevent more serious problems. Professional assessments can provide insights into the condition of the seals and recommend necessary repairs or replacements. By prioritizing seal inspections, homeowners can extend the lifespan of their rooflights and maintain a comfortable indoor environment.
